Man Injured, Suspects Sought Following City Shooting

A photo of two men believed to be connected to a shooting on Liberty Street on Thursday in Jamestown. A man was taken to the hospital with a non-life-threatening injury. Photo by the Jamestown Police Department

One man was shot and two suspects were being sought following a shooting Thursday in Jamestown.

Capt. Robert Samuelson of the Jamestown Police Department said an officer was flagged down near the intersection of Fourth and Spring streets around 3 p.m. by a man who had been shot in the forearm. The victim, who has not been identified, was treated for a non-life-threatening injury.

The shooting took place inside an apartment complex at 95 Liberty St., the police department said Thursday in a statement. Two men reportedly entered the complex and later fled the area after the shooting took place. They were last seen walking on Lakeview Avenue, Samuelson said.

The suspects were described as black men wearing dark clothing, with one wearing red- or purple-colored jeans. A photo of two men believed to be the suspects was released to the public.

Samuelson said police are looking for a motive to the shooting. However, he noted the public was “not in danger or targeted in this crime.”

Fire and EMS crews at the intersection of Spring and Fourth streets in Jamestown on Thursday. P-J photo by Gavin Paterniti

“We do not believe that this was a random act of violence,” Samuelson told The Post-Journal. “The shooter was likely targeting this location and this victim.”
